Almost two years ago I posted my "before" photos asking for advice about whether we should replace cabinets vs. just add granite, new appliances etc. I got some great input from the Houzz community.

Well, we chose to keep the maple cabinets and then replaced the counters with St. Cecilia granite, added back splash of textured glass subway tiles (tan) and and with mosaic accent, and replaced the appliances.
The photos don't capture the warmth of the back splash and kitchen. We are very happy with the results!

On another post ( https://www.houzz.com/discussions/our-updated-kitchen-dsvw-vd~2818438) I am asking for input on my "last" design dilemma: shall I use Nickel or bronze cabinet knobs? The third photo shows nickel to the left of the stove, bronze to the right. Because of the skylight and glass block it's hard to get a photo that shows true color of the cabinets or knobs.
